X-Git-Url: https://git.armaanb.net/?a=blobdiff_plain;f=README;h=7b0509ad5dc0789cd65f8dcffb1087408426162e;hb=e925efe0ee1ad2276b66392da752341d2f451117;hp=662714caddbac9d11c2a9687ba5fc7693d2798a1;hpb=f45fbc04325a40de066f4d3822815a777f236a3d;p=chorizo.git diff --git a/README b/README index 662714c..7b0509a 100644 --- a/README +++ b/README @@ -1,40 +1,76 @@ -zea - zeig's einfach an -======================= + _ _ + ___| |__ ___ _ __(_)_______ + / __| '_ \ / _ \| '__| |_ / _ \ + | (__| | | | (_) | | | |/ / (_) | + \___|_| |_|\___/|_| |_/___\___/ + https://sr.ht/~armaan/chorizo -zea is a minimalistic web browser using Gtk2 and WebKit. "Zeig's einfach -an" is german and translates roughly to "just show it" (the damn web -page). +-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- + +A simple web browser using GTK+ 3, GLib and WebKit2GTK+. Features: + - A WebKit2 viewport + - An input box to change the URI, search the current page, or + search the web + - Tab management + - Full keyboard control + - An ini configuration file + - Built-in download manager + - Web feeds indicator + - Global content zoom + - Cooperative instances using FIFOs + - Certificate trust store + - User script support + - Extensions + +Refer to the manpages chorizo(1), chorizo-usage(1), and +chorizo-config(5), for more information. + +Installation +------------ + +The following C libraries are required: + + - GTK+ 3 + - WebKit2 API for GTK+ 3 + +To generate the manpages, scdoc is required. This isn't necesary on +release tarballs. - - A WebKit viewport - - Global content zoom - - Pluggability into suckless' tabbed - - Support for Flash and Java +chorizo expects to be run on a POSIX-ish operating system. -Planned features: +To build and install the program: - - An input box to change the current URL - - vi-like shortcuts - - Adblock + $ make + # make install -Using zea with tabbed -==================== +Background information +---------------------- -The order of arguments for zea doesn't matter. This means you can run it -like this: +What chorizo is and what it's not - $ tabbed -c ./zea file:///home/hans/bookmarks.html -z 0.8 -e + chorizo does what I need. It won't do other things. I'm open for + contributions but please don't be upset if I turn them down -- which + might happen if it's a feature that I simply don't need. -Each new tab will then show your bookmarks and is scaled by a factor of -0.8. + chorizo does not compete with powerful browsers like dwb or luakit, nor + with monstrous applications like Firefox or Chromium. Because under + the hood chorizo is powered by WebKit, however, it is on par with + browsers like Safari for page rendering features. +How is chorizo related to lariza? -Literature -========== + chorizo is a fork of the lariza browser by Peter Hofmann. I wanted + to take it in a slightly different direction (mostly just adding + features not considered to be in the spirit of lariza), so I forked + it. The name was changed in order to reduce confusion between the + two browsers as they grew apart. The versioning scheme was also + changed from being calendar-based to following the semantic + versioning scheme. -API references: - - http://webkitgtk.org/reference/webkitgtk/stable/index.html - - https://developer.gnome.org/gtk2/stable/index.html +Copyright +--------- +MIT License, see the LICENSE file for more information. \ No newline at end of file